On May 10, 2018, Defendant Steven Jude ("Jude") filed a motion to vacate his conviction pursuant to 28 U.S.C. § 2255. (No. 15 Cr. 355, ECF No. 58.) As this motion was filed before the adjudication of Jude's previous 28 U.S.C. § 2255 motion (No. 15 Cr. 355, ECF No. 52), the Court construes this second motion as a motion to amend the original § 2255 motion. See Ching v. United States, 298 F.3d 174, 177 (2d Cir. 2002) ("[I]n general, when a § 2255 motion is filed before adjudication of an initial § 2255 motion is complete, the district court should construe the second § 2255 motion as a motion to amend the pending § 2255 motion."). The Court hereby ORDERS the Government to respond this motion to amend no later than May 9, 2019.
